From January to September 2024, the international tuna trade showed a recovery trend, with imports reaching 3 million tons and a value of US$11.86 billion, a 20% increase over the same period in 2023. Despite the fluctuations in global tuna catches, rising demand for ready-to-eat tuna has kept trade active in the second half of the year. Processing companies in Asia and Europe have increased imports of raw frozen tuna and cooked frozen fish fillets. In the high-end non-canned tuna sector, consumer demand has shifted to frozen fillets. Global supply In the second half of 2024, global tuna catches were extremely unstable. After the artificial fish aggregating device (FAD) fishing season opened in October, there was still no significant improvement in skipjack tuna catches in the Western and Central Pacific.
